As a recap, a 30-day term means if you invoice on 1 March, payment will be due 31 March. Our template has a standard 30 day due date, but this may not suit your needs. It's your business, so whether you want to be paid in 7, 14, 20, 30, 60 or even 120 days from the invoice date usually depends on your business and client. Important - make sure you set your payment terms.
